Transaction 28399b5d14747a1834aa581b8775c9684502503ff6dbf960f22ea5023ea6a558
1 Input
1 Output
-
28399b5d14747a1834aa581b8775c9684502503ff6dbf960f22ea5023ea6a558:0
- value
- 13151694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f6588867f97eebc8c1c79ecc922f709fc0d1163 OP_EQUAL
- address
- 3EmEBdfk24jkLwkG4JN9tisDvd5ZLccW8t